Go Down

Topic: Importare librerie in codeblock (Read 1 time) previous topic - next topic

acron

Ciao a tutti,

oggi ho provato ad installare codeblocks per arduino, funziona tutto, non riesco però ad importare le librerie...
qualcuno ha idea di come fare?

nid69ita

#1
Feb 25, 2013, 02:38 pm Last Edit: Feb 25, 2013, 02:46 pm by nid69ita Reason: 1
qual'è il problema?
http://www.arduinodev.com/codeblocks/
Sul sito dice:
>>The distribution integrates Arduino 1.0.3 core files and libraries,
ovvero che la distribuzione include anche le librerie.
Spiegati meglio per favore.

Un tutorial in inglese, forse può aiutarti:
http://arduino.cc/forum/index.php?topic=94066.0
http://www.johnhenryshammer.com/WOW2/pagesHowTo/atmelPage.php#index
Non uso codeblock ma sarei interessato ad usarlo. Se è ostico da settare, lascio perdere.
my name is IGOR, not AIGOR

leo72

#2
Feb 25, 2013, 03:55 pm Last Edit: Feb 25, 2013, 04:00 pm by leo72 Reason: 1
Qualche mese fa l'avevo installato sul mio portatile (Arch Linux). Non l'ho usato più perché non mi ricordo se avevo sistemato i problemi relativi alla compilazione....

EDIT...
ups... ho premuto per sbaglio "save" invece di "preview".
Termino il discorso.


Però ho lasciato perdere perché c'erano dei problemi con la versione Linux (upload, principalmente) per cui sono tornato all'IDE che, anche se limitatissima, fa il suo sporco lavoro.

nid69ita

Provata l'ultima versione su Windows.
L'editor è ottimo.
Se includi  Servo.h
Poi dichiari Servo ss;

L'editor appena scrivi ss.  ti da i membri pubblici della classe. Tipo visual studio.
Peccato però che se fai Build non compila. E da errori "strani". Servo::Servo() non trovato o no dichiarato   !?!?
Boh.
my name is IGOR, not AIGOR

acron

il mio problema è che non riesco ad usare librerie esterne come la DS1307.
In eclipse per utilizzare le librerie bisogna importarle nel progetto, pensavo fosse così anche con code blocks :smiley-roll-sweat:

cyberhs


Go Up